China Encouraged Protests, Now Fears Them

This is kind of funny, actually. China at the very least implicitly encouraged a recent wave of public demonstrations against Japan. Unfortunately, their one billion citizens decided they LIKED raising a ruckus in public and have planned another wave of protests this weekend and in May and June. Now the Chinese government is freaking out. "Express your patriotic passion in an orderly manner," is one oh so Chinese missive from the police.

A similar wave of anti-Japan protests in the mid-80s soon blossomed into protests over the CHINESE government and led to the ouster of the then-head of the Communist Party. As you know, tens of millions of Chinese literally roam the countryside looking for work and vague reports of mass protests in outer provinces are far from unusual. My favorite detail from the plans by organizers for this weekend's rallies: a plea for people to avoid bringing Japanese cameras or other electronic goods. Yes, you hate them but you love their toys.

So China woke up the dragon and now, hopefully, it's turning on its jailers.
